Source code for netdef.Engines.webadmin.ExpressionsView

from flask import current_app
from flask_admin import model
from wtforms import fields, form

from ..expression.Expression import Expression
from . import Views
from .MyBaseView import MyBaseView


[docs]@Views.register("ExpressionsView") def setup(admin): section = "webadmin" config = admin.app.config["SHARED"].config.config webadmin_settings_on = config(section, "expressions_on", 1) if webadmin_settings_on: admin.add_view(ExpressionsModelView(ExpressionsModel, name="Expressions"))
[docs]class ExpressionsModel: def __init__(self, expression): self._expression = expression @property def module_filename(self): return self._expression.filename @property def function_name(self): return self._expression.expression.__name__ @property def function_arguments(self): return ", ".join( "{}({})".format(arg.source, arg.key) for arg in self._expression.args )
[docs]class ExpressionsModelForm(form.Form): module_filename = fields.StringField("module_filename") function_name = fields.StringField("function_name") function_arguments = fields.StringField("function_arguments")
[docs]class ExpressionsModelView(MyBaseView, model.BaseModelView): can_create = False can_edit = False can_delete = False column_list = ("module_filename", "function_name", "function_arguments") column_sortable_list = () column_searchable_list = ("module_filename", "function_name", "function_arguments") form = ExpressionsModelForm
[docs] def get_list(self, page, sort_field, sort_desc, search, filters, page_size=None): shared = current_app.config["SHARED"] if search: search = search.lower() expressions = ( self.model(item) for item in shared.expressions.instances.items if str(item).lower().find(search) >= 0 ) expressions = list(expressions) else: expressions = list( self.model(item) for item in shared.expressions.instances.items ) total = len(expressions) if not page_size: page_size = self.page_size results = self.sampling(expressions, page * page_size, page_size) # print(len(results), total, page, page_size, search) return total, results
[docs] def get_pk_value(self, model_): return "key"
[docs] @staticmethod def sampling(selection, offset=0, limit=None): return selection[offset : (limit + offset if limit is not None else None)]
[docs] def is_accessible(self): return self.has_role("admin")
